Welcome to the Quillpress team! Quillpress is our PDF invoice renderer — it takes billing data from Ledgerbird and spits out nicely typeset invoices for Marrowgate Supply's clients. Setup is pretty painless: clone the repo, run the bootstrap script, and grab a coffee while fonts download. The renderer talks to the Ledgerbird API, so your local .env needs a signing credential before anything will render. Ask Priya on the platform team to mint you one, then add the following line to your .env:

vault entry, tagag-yawif: LEDGER_TOKEN29=5a4db0ecbd0f81da7b31b66f57991

Handover: Restockr planner

Taking over from me tonight. Restockr generates vending-machine restock routes for the Calderon depot fleet at 05:00 daily. Known issues: the demand forecaster occasionally times out on machines with sparse sales history — safe to retry once. Don't touch the route optimizer flags; Priya is mid-refactor there. Alerts go to the planner-ops channel. If the morning run fails twice, fall back to yesterday's routes manually. The live service configuration you'll need is as follows.

settings of fahag-haduf:
[ulaox]
port = 8443
region = south-2
host = ulaox.lumiccorp.internal
timeout_ms = 500
retries = 8

## Deployment

The Prosceniumly seat-map renderer ships as a single container behind the venue gateway. Deploy to the staging stack first and verify the Orpheum Hall test layout renders all 1,240 seats with correct tier colouring before promoting. Blue-green cutover only; the renderer caches layouts aggressively and a rolling deploy can serve mixed tiles. The container reads its runtime settings from the values below.

config for hahip-yagep:
[briion]
port = 4000
team = tamael
host = briion.zarqelstack.example
region = south-4
access_code = ac_625811
timeout_ms = 2000